A bedside crib is a bassinet type crib that is attached directly to your bed. This allows baby to sleep safely close to you. This is a great choice if you want your little one to be close by for fuss-free feeds in the beginning stages.

The HALO bassiNest Essentia was the winner in our best bedside cots test. It has an adjustable sleep surface that can be swiveled and sidewalls which can be lowered easily. This makes it easy to reach over to relax and get back to sleep.

Safety

A bedside crib is an ideal solution for new parents who want to keep their baby close but without compromising their safety. The cot is attached to the bed's side and has a single end which can be lifted or dropped down so you can reach your child. You can use the crib as a night-time feeding station or to soothe your baby to sleep. This is a great choice especially for mothers who have had C-sections. large bedside crib cots are available in a variety of styles and sizes, and some even have storage. If you're looking for a bedside cot make sure you check out the safety features to be sure it is safe for your child.

The Boori Oasis Oval Cot is an attractive cot that's simple to put together and compact. The oval shape is perfect for infants who play around in their sleep, since it means that they won't be trapped in a corner like they would with a rectangular crib. The cot can also be easily fitted into doors that have standard frames. This is a great feature for parents who are tight in space.

La Redoute Willox adjustable Cot Bed is a good alternative. It comes with a number of features that make parenting simpler, and it looks great. Its adjustable sides allow it to expand with your child and later transform into a toddler's bed when the time comes. It is also lightweight so it is easy to move around.

A high-quality bedside crib should have a high mesh side to prevent your child from falling out. It should also be fitted securely to your bed, with no gaps or areas that are loose. If you're not confident about fitting a foldable bedside crib cot by yourself, ask a professional to complete the task for you.

Ideally, you should avoid sleeping with your baby until they're at least six months old. The official recommendation from the Lullaby Trust and the NHS is that infants shouldn't sleep in your bed due to the danger of suffocation and overheating. If you have to sleep with your child, a crib by the bedside cots for newborns is the ideal option.

Size

A bedside cot is an upholstered bassinet cot that is fixed to the side of your bed. It has a side that can be raised or lowered to let you reach your baby without having to leave the bed. These are a favourite of famous moms like Stacey Solomon, Binky Felstead and Lucy Mecklenburgh and are ideal for parents who have a limited mobility following the C-section.

Our top pick, the Maxi Cosi Lora, has a peekaboo flap that lets you view your child from the bottom of the bed. It can also be adjusted to the height of your mattress - although some mums claimed it was difficult to move up and down. It's also one of our lightest choices and can fold into a suitcase-sized bag. This makes it perfect for traveling with your baby.

Another option that is great is the Slumber Carbon 3-in-1, which can be used as a bassinet, travel cot and playpen. It even won our 2021 Mother&Baby Awards gold medal in the best Cot, Crib or Moses Basket category. It comes with an adjustable shelf for storage and is easy to move into and out of the car. However, some mothers thought it was a bit too big and bulky for small spaces, especially when it is used as a bedside sleeping device.

Design

The best cribs for beds are stylish, sleek and modern. Some cribs feature unique designs, such as an open-air flap on the sides that allow you to observe your baby without disturbing him. Other features, such as adjustable height, are helpful if your partner has trouble getting up or down from their bed. These sleepers can be used as a bassinet or cot and some even have incline positions for reflux babies. There are also plenty of options for those who want something more traditional.

A few of our favourites are the CoZee Air from Tutti Bambini which was awarded bronze in the 2021 Mother&Baby Award Best Cot Crib, Moses or Basket category and the Next2me Magic was shortlisted in that same category. Both have adjustable heights and can be transformed into a travel cot that can be used for use when away from home. They are also lightweight and easy for you to move around.

Other mums like the Lua Bedside Sleeper that comes with an adjustable changing mat and storage area, as it also has a collapsible bassinet that turns into a mini cot and a storage bag. Jasmine says it's the perfect size for newborns and is more substantial than Moses baskets which can feel thin or flimsy.

The iCandy Cocoon is another great option. It can be used as a Moses Basket or a cot for travel bedside crib. It has an adjustable changing table that pops up as well as a shelf to store toys and books, and an adjustable mesh side that allows you to observe your baby. It's not lightweight, but it is easy to move around and looks great in any bedroom.
